Handmade Tiles: Designing, Making, Decorating

Handmade Tiles: Designing, Making, Decorating by Frank Giorgini is a comprehensive guide published by Lark Books in December 1999. This first edition, consisting of 144 pages, is presented in English and features detailed explanations and how-to photos aimed at both beginners and more advanced ceramists and collectors interested in tile craft.
Readers will find a step-by-step approach to the tilemaking process, making it accessible for those new to the craft while still offering valuable insights for experienced artisans. The book also includes a variety of inspiring photos showcasing tilework by artists from different eras, enhancing the creative possibilities for readers.
